Lockheed Loses 16% in 6 Months: Should You Buy the Stock Now?
ZACKS· 2025-05-15 13:41
Core Viewpoint - Lockheed Martin Corp. (LMT) has experienced a significant decline in share price, dropping 15.9% over the past six months, underperforming compared to the aerospace-defense industry and the broader market [1][2]. Company Performance - LMT's stock performance has lagged behind competitors like Boeing and Embraer, which saw share price increases of 46% and 31%, respectively, in the same timeframe [2]. - The loss of a key contract for the U.S. Air Force's next-generation fighter jet to Boeing in March 2025 has contributed to a decline in investor confidence [4]. - Recent downgrades from analysts, including Bank of America and Royal Bank of Canada, have further pressured LMT's stock price [5]. Growth Prospects - The global defense industry is expected to grow steadily, with a projected 3.7% CAGR for the global fighter aircraft market from 2025 to 2030, creating opportunities for defense contractors like Lockheed [6]. - Lockheed's F-35 remains a leading fighter jet, with production expected to continue for many years, supported by U.S. government inventory targets [7]. - The consensus estimate for LMT's long-term earnings growth rate is 10.5%, indicating potential for recovery [8]. Sales and Earnings Estimates -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for LMT's sales in 2025 and 2026 suggests year-over-year growth of 4.6% and 3.9%, respectively [10]. - Near-term earnings estimates show a decline, but the 2026 earnings estimate indicates a potential rise of 9.4% [10][11]. - Current sales estimates for 2025 are projected at $74.32 billion, with a slight increase to $77.18 billion in 2026 [12]. Industry Challenges - Labor shortages pose significant challenges for Lockheed and other aerospace-defense companies, with an attrition rate of 13% reported over the past two years, well above the national average [16][17]. - High debt-to-capital ratio of 73.63 indicates a reliance on debt financing, which may increase financial risk and burden cash flow [19].

Lockheed Martin (LMT) 2025 Conference Transcript
2025-05-14 18:25
Summary of Lockheed Martin's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: Lockheed Martin - **Industry**: Defense and Aerospace Key Points and Arguments Budget Environment and Backlog - The budget environment is fluid but encouraging, with alignment between administration priorities and Lockheed Martin's capabilities [7][8] - Strong backlog execution is a significant focus, with international budgets showing upward strength [7][10] International Growth - International growth is expected to outpace domestic growth, particularly in the Middle East, Europe, and Asia [10][12] - Recent order activity in the Middle East is seen as a positive indicator for future growth [9][11] Golden Dome Architecture - Lockheed Martin is preparing for the Golden Dome architecture, which includes land, sea, air, and space layers, emphasizing resilience and cross-domain capabilities [13][15] New Entrants in the Market - New entrants are viewed as both opportunities and competitive threats, with potential for partnerships and learning from innovative business models [19][22] - The company aims to adapt and learn from new entrants while leveraging its historical innovation [24][25] Commercial Contracting - Lockheed Martin is exploring adjustments to traditional contracts to unlock speed and efficiency, potentially allowing for more partnerships with commercial entrants [26][27][30] Joint Ventures - A recent joint venture with Rheinmetall is part of Lockheed's strategy to enhance international production operations and supply chain resiliency [31][33] Second Quarter Performance - The second quarter is showing strong momentum, with potential acceleration in F-35 production due to combined awards for Lot 18 and Lot 19 [35] - There are some cost pressures in classified programs that are being monitored closely [36] Missiles and Fire Control (MFC) - MFC continues to experience strong growth and is the fastest-growing business area for Lockheed Martin [38][40] Sikorsky and Army Realignment - The impact of army realignment on Sikorsky is still uncertain, but international demand for Sikorsky's production capabilities remains strong [43][44] Space Business - The space business is robust, with growth expected in missile defense and strategic missile defense areas [46][47] - The Next Generation Interceptor (NGI) program is progressing well, with development challenges expected [48][49] F-35 Program - The F-35 program is in a strong position, with over 1,100 jets delivered and a solid production rate expected to continue [52][54] - The international demand for F-35 jets is increasing, with a backlog of 361 jets [54][55] OneLMX Digital Initiative - OneLMX is a significant digital transformation initiative aimed at creating a seamless operational environment across Lockheed Martin's business areas [62][63] - The initiative is expected to enhance efficiency and reduce costs, allowing for reinvestment in R&D [68] Supply Chain Resilience - Supply chain management remains critical, with ongoing monitoring of tariff impacts and rare earth material availability [77][79] - Lockheed Martin is in a relatively good position regarding supply chain risks compared to other industries [80] Tariff Management - Tariffs are viewed as a cash timing risk rather than a profit risk, with efforts to partner with customers for efficient cost recovery [81][82] Additional Important Insights - The emphasis on speed in production and delivery is driven by both customer demand and internal company goals [69][70] - The company is adapting to a market shift towards software and potential software-as-a-service models [75][76]
1 Magnificent Defense Stock Down 23% to Buy and Hold Forever
The Motley Fool· 2025-05-14 10:30
Core Viewpoint - In times of market volatility, defense stocks like Lockheed Martin provide stability and steady returns for investors seeking to mitigate risk [1][2]. Company Overview - Lockheed Martin is a major player in the defense sector with diversified operations in aerospace and defense, holding significant contracts, including F-35 agreements worth hundreds of billions [3][4]. - The company reported a profit of $2.085 billion last quarter, with each of its four segments generating at least $379 million in operating profit [4]. Market Trends - Global defense spending is increasing, particularly in Europe and Asia, driven by rising budgets amid geopolitical tensions. Countries like Japan and India are ramping up their defense expenditures [5]. - Lockheed Martin's backlog reached $173 billion last quarter, equivalent to two years of revenue, indicating strong future business prospects from long-term contracts [6]. Shareholder Returns - Lockheed Martin has consistently returned cash to shareholders through dividends and share repurchases, with dividends per share increasing by 121% over the last decade and shares outstanding reduced by approximately 25% [8]. - The company is expected to see steady growth in dividends and earnings over the next 10 to 20 years due to increased defense spending, enhancing total returns for shareholders [9]. Valuation - Lockheed Martin trades at a reasonable forward price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io of 17 after a 23% share price drawdown, making it attractive for long-term investors [11]. - The current dividend yield is 2.78%, with potential for this figure to double over the next decade, supported by ongoing share buybacks [12]. Investment Recommendation - Overall, Lockheed Martin is positioned as a solid long-term investment, particularly appealing during periods of market volatility [13].

Lockheed Martin Declares Second Quarter 2025 Dividend
Prnewswire· 2025-05-09 20:30
Group 1 - Lockheed Martin Corporation's board of directors has authorized a second quarter 2025 dividend of $3.30 per share [1] - The dividend is scheduled to be payable on June 27, 2025, to shareholders on record as of June 2, 2025 [1] Group 2 - Lockheed Martin is a global defense technology company focused on innovation and scientific discovery [2] - The company provides all-domain mission solutions and promotes a 21st Century Security® vision to deliver transformative technologies [2]
